pc_hash
h = pc_hash(auth);
j = pc_hash(ep->pce_auth) & (new_bnum - 1);
i = pc_hash(auth) & (pcp->pc_bnum - 1);
if (pcp->pc_hash == NULL) {
pcp->pc_hash = kmem_zalloc(pcp->pc_hashsize *
if (pcp->pc_hash == NULL) {
oldtbl = pcp->pc_hash;
pcp->pc_hash = kmem_zalloc(pcp->pc_hashsize * sizeof (portfd_t *),
kmem_free(pcp->pc_hash, sizeof (polldat_t *) * pcp->pc_hashsize);
hashtbl = pcp->pc_hash;
if (pcp->pc_hash == NULL) {
hashtbl = pcp->pc_hash;
polldat_t **pc_hash; /* points to a hash table of ptrs */
(&(pcp)->pc_hash[((fd) % (pcp)->pc_hashsize)])
struct portfd **pc_hash; /* points to a hash table of ptrs */
pdp = pcp->pc_hash[hashindex];
pdp->pd_hashnext = pcp->pc_hash[hashindex];
pcp->pc_hash[hashindex] = pdp;
oldtbl = pcp->pc_hash;
pcp->pc_hash = kmem_zalloc(pcp->pc_hashsize * sizeof (polldat_t *),
hashtbl = pcp->pc_hash;
hashtbl = pcp->pc_hash;
pcp->pc_hash = kmem_zalloc(pcp->pc_hashsize * sizeof (polldat_t *),
hashtbl = pcp->pc_hash;
kmem_free(pcp->pc_hash, sizeof (polldat_t *) * pcp->pc_hashsize);